Summary

A portrait of a middle aged man in an ornate frame. The subject is facing the viewer and is wearing a cloak over armour and a long curly wig. The base of the frame is decorated with a cherub blowing a horn and holding a unlit torch. To the right is a medallion with an image of the coronation of Brittania. There is classical armour and a helmet on a wooden post to the left. The frame is inscribed "JOHN DUKE OF MARLBOROUGH".
